✈️ How to Get There: Transport & Logistics
EDC Las Vegas provides dedicated shuttle services from major hotels on the Strip and downtown Las Vegas directly to the Las Vegas Motor Speedway, which is the most convenient option given the venue's distance from the city centre. The Regional Transportation Commission also operates special bus routes during the festival weekend, though these can be crowded and involve longer journey times. Rideshare services are available but expect significant delays and surge pricing due to the massive crowds and limited road access to the speedway.
Closest Airports
1. Harry Reid International Airport (LAS)
Distance: 28.5 km
The most practical way to reach Las Vegas Motor Speedway from Harry Reid International Airport is by taxi, rideshare, or rental car, which takes approximately 28 minutes via the motorway.
Getting to the Venue
Trains/Public Transport: Las Vegas has limited public transport options to Las Vegas Motor Speedway. The RTC bus system doesn't provide direct routes to the venue, so you'll need to rely on other transport methods to reach EDC.
Buses/Shuttles: Official EDC shuttles run from multiple pickup points across Las Vegas, including Downtown Las Vegas, the Strip hotels, and McCarran Airport. These dedicated shuttles are the most popular transport option and include return journeys.
Late-Night Return: EDC shuttles operate throughout the night until the festival ends, typically running until sunrise. The final shuttle departures usually begin around 6am, ensuring you can stay for the entire event and get back to your accommodation safely.
Taxi & Rideshare: Uber and Lyft operate to Las Vegas Motor Speedway, though expect surge pricing and longer wait times, especially during peak arrival and departure hours. Taxis are available but may be more expensive than rideshare options during the festival weekend.
🏨 Where to Stay
EDC Las Vegas 2026 offers onsite camping at the Las Vegas Motor Speedway, providing the ultimate convenience for ravers who want to maximise their festival experience. The camping grounds feature pre-pitched tents, RV spots, and glamping options, all within walking distance of the festival stages. Camping at EDC Las Vegas means you can easily return to your accommodation between sets, avoid the lengthy shuttle queues, and fully immerse yourself in the 24-hour party atmosphere that extends well beyond the official festival hours.
For those preferring more comfort, Las Vegas offers an abundance of hotel options ranging from budget-friendly properties off the Strip to luxury suites at iconic casinos like Bellagio, Caesars Palace, and The Venetian. Many EDC attendees book rooms along the Strip or in downtown Las Vegas, though you'll need to factor in shuttle transportation or rideshare costs to reach the Las Vegas Motor Speedway. Consider booking hotels near shuttle stops such as those at major casinos, or look into vacation rental apartments in nearby Henderson or Summerlin for a quieter base with kitchen facilities to help recover between the three nights of dancing.

☀️ Weather
Dates: 15 May 2026 to 17 May 2026
Season: Spring
Mid-May in Las Vegas brings warm desert days with temperatures typically reaching the mid-20s to low 30s Celsius, whilst nights cool down considerably to around 15-18°C. Pack layers including a light jacket or hoodie for the cooler evening hours, along with comfortable trainers, sunglasses, and plenty of sunscreen for the intense desert sun.

🎵 Music & Vibe
The 2026 lineup is focused on Deep House, Trance, Big Room, and Tech House. Expect massive main stage productions featuring world-renowned DJs spinning everything from nostalgic disco anthems to thunderous big room drops that will have the entire crowd moving as one.
EDC Las Vegas attracts a diverse crowd of electronic music enthusiasts—from seasoned ravers in their thirties to young festival-goers experiencing their first proper rave weekend. With 160,000 attendees creating an electric atmosphere under the desert stars, the festival transforms into a temporary utopia where elaborate costumes, LED accessories, and the famous "PLUR" (Peace, Love, Unity, Respect) culture reign supreme.
This is an 18+ event.
